Hihilingin ni Ombudsman Jesus Crispin Remulla sa Sandiganbayan na i-discharge si dating Department of Public Works and Highways (DPWH) Secretary Manuel Bonoan mula sa mga kasong kinahaharap nito kaugnay ng umano’y P573 milyong kickbacks sa flood control projects.
Nahaharap si Bonoan sa non-bailable na kasong plunder kasama sina Senador Jinggoy Estrada, dating DPWH NCR Assistant District Engineer Denryl Cortuna, at DPWH NCR District Engineers Manny Bumagat Bulusan at Arturo Lombres Gonzales Jr.
Kapwa rin sila nahaharap ni Estrada sa dalawang bilang ng kasong graft.
“We already have a side agreement for the cooperation of former Secretary Manuel Bonoan to be a state witness, to be a cooperating witness,” ani Remulla sa isang press conference.
“We will ask the court to discharge him as a respondent so he can testify for us as a state witness,” dagdag niya.
Ayon kay Remulla, mahalaga ang magiging testimonya ni Bonoan sa pagpapatibay ng mga kasong inihahanda ng Ombudsman kaugnay ng mga anomalya sa flood control projects.
“The knowledge that he has about the whole institution is something very important to us to be able to prove many cases… we will be benefiting from his testimony with regard to many of the cases that we are filing,” aniya pa.
Matatandaang pinayagan na ng Sandiganbayan Fifth Division si Bonoan na isailalim sa hospital arrest. Nakatakda ang arraignment ng kanyang kaso sa Martes, Hunyo 30.
